Office Manager Salary in Arizona (2026)
$30.89 per hour · take-home ≈ $52,601/year ($4,383/month) for a single filer
Office Manager pay range in Arizona
| Percentile | Annual wage | Meaning |
| 10th percentile (entry) | $45,410 | Lowest-paid 10% earn less than this |
| 25th percentile | $53,640 | A quarter earn less |
| Median (50th) | $64,250 | Half earn more, half earn less |
| 75th percentile | $79,250 | Top quarter starts here |
| 90th percentile (top) | $95,020 | Highest-paid 10% earn more than this |
BLS reports 31,930 Office Manager jobs in Arizona (occupation code 43-1011, “First-Line Supervisors of Office and Administrative Support Workers”).
Gross vs. take-home in Arizona
A median Office Manager salary of $64,250 doesn’t all reach your bank account. After federal income tax, Social Security, and Medicare, plus Arizona state income tax, a single filer keeps about $52,601 — an effective tax rate of 18.1%.
| Gross (median) | $64,250 |
| Federal income tax | −$5,530 |
| Social Security + Medicare | −$4,915 |
| Arizona state income tax | −$1,204 |
| Take-home (annual) | $52,601 |
| Take-home (monthly) | $4,383 |
